A chimney sweep will do a comprehensive chimney cleaning to eliminate any type of deposits, soot, creosote, and also obstructions from the chimney. Dirty, damaged deteriorating, and blocked chimneys cause injuries as well as fires annually. If you use you fire place or wood burning stove, the National Fire Protection Association advises having your chimney examined and also swept yearly in order to prevent fires.

What does a chimney sweep do?

A chimney service specialist will carry out a complete cleaning of your chimney. Cleaning logs are really not effective and also are not suggested. They will not remove all the soot and creosote buildup out of the chimney like hand cleaning.

Step 1: Safeguarding

To start, a cleaning service technician will shield the inside of your home by spreading out tarps over the room, floor, as well as hearth. They will cover the fireplace with plastic sheets, putting an commercial vacuum hose into the fire place, and will after that tape and seal off the fireplace. They'll attach extension hoses and run them to the commercial vacuum with a fine micron filter which rests outside. This will trap the fine residue, creosote, and other dust later.

Step 2: Sweeping

Next, they will brush the entire chimney with hand held brushes, and also brushes with extension poles. Usually they will begin on top of the chimney and work downward, very carefully brushing all the surface areas. Your chimney sweep will clean the flue, the damper, the smoke chamber, the smoke shelf, and the firebox.

Step 3: Tidy up

They will after that peel back a tiny portion of the vinyl sheeting and use a range of brushes inside. Following this, everything will be vacuumed and also cleaned up. The vinyl sheet and tarps will be moved outside, cleaned and put away.

Exactly what is creosote?

Creosote is a brownish, oily, tar-like material which develops from burning wood or coal. It begins as a loose, feathery accumulation which at first can be brushed away easily. As it accumulates more, it becomes tar-like, and is harder to eliminate, occasionally requiring the use of scrapers to remove it. If left uncleaned, and more layers develop, the creosote hardens.

When a fire is burned in the fire place or wood stove, the smoke becomes really hot. Hard creosote can start to drip and also melt like wax. As soon as the build up of creosote is extremely heavy, it limits the air flow via the chimney flue. The restricted air circulation causes creosote to build up even quicker.

Is creosote harmful?

Creosote is unsafe in a number of different ways. It's toxic and harmful for your health and wellness, and it places your home at risk of fires.

Carbon monoxide gas

Creosote build up causes decreased air movement and this can permit carbon monoxide gas to build up inside your residence while a fire is burning. Carbon monoxide gas is an odorless and also colorless gas which can trigger flu-like symptoms, and can also cause death.

Creosote Toxicity

Besides the carbon monoxide build up, creosote itself is toxic. It might trigger inflamed skin and eyes, respiratory system problems, and is carcinogenic (cancer triggering).

Fire Risk

The most unsafe feature of creosote is that it is unbelievably flammable. It's the most usual source of chimney fires. While chimneys are made to stand up to a high degree of heat, the intensity of a chimney fire can rapidly surpass this level.

How often should my chimney be cleaned?

Exactly how frequently a chimney should be cleaned depends of exactly how often you use it and what materials you burn within. Gas burning fire places should be inspected annually. Although they burn cleaner, moisture, debris, cracks and other problems can develop which can enable carbon monoxide to get into the house.

Oil burning flues need to be cleaned yearly to keep residue from accumulating.

Since wood burning fireplaces and stoves develop even more soot and creosote, they must be swept more frequently. A good general rule is to have your chimney swept after a cord of wood has been burned inside.
